This is a read-only archive of the Framer Community on Facebook.

What is Framer? Join the Community
Return to index
BJ Clark
Posted Nov 17 - Read on Facebook

Is it possible to have a call back for Events.AnimationEnd when changing the state of a layer? In other words, call a function when the state switch ends?

I tried this and it's not working: image.on(Events.AnimationEnd, details.states.switch("show"))

2 Comments

John Anthony Evans

image.on Events.StateDidSwitch, -> if image.states.current == "show" then print "do stuff"

(disclaimer that's from memory so it might not be 100% correct)

BJ Clark

Works great. Thanks! Do you know if all the Events are documented somewhere?

Read the entire post on Facebook